Set default ciphers, set tls 1.2 via config, set curve prefs (#9315)
Config Checks at StartUp Part1 Config Checks; Tests for TLS Server HSTS header implementation + tests make gofmt happy with new go version... make gofmt happy with new go version #2... fix logic bug fix typo Fix unnecessary code block
